Tile Floor Replacement Questions
What types of tile are suitable for floor replacement? Popular options include 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one tiles, each offering durability and style for different spaces.
When should tile floor replacement be considered? Replacement is recommended when existing tiles are cracked, stained, or worn out, affecting the appearance and safety of the floor.
Can tile floors be installed over existing surfaces? Yes, in some cases, tile can be installed over existing floors if the surface is stable and level, but preparation may be needed.
What are common reasons for replacing tile floors? Common reasons include damage, outdated styles, or remodeling to update the look of a space.
